I have a question I'm hoping anyone can answer...When I wear black or any dark liner in my lower waterline, it always ends up building up in my inner corner and getting "gunky." Even if I set it with a black or same colored powdered shadow, it still does this. I've tried not taking the liner in too far to see if it helps, but even then it still works it's way to the inner corner and getting yuck. Am I the only one? I don't hear anyone else talk about it, so I feel like I'm the only one lol
Ellen Marie O you're not the only one. I see this complaint about eyeliner pencils all the time in the comments/reviews sections. I think water/tight lining is something you have to touch up every few hours if you use pencil.
I don't usually line my bottom waterline but I do tightline my top. The only pencil eyeliner I've found that doesn't collect in my tear trough is by IT Cosmetics. It also doesn't irritate my eyes. When I was in high school (a long time ago) I used waterproof automatic liquid eyeliner in my bottom waterline. It never smeared or transfered. I could even swim in it. The trick is wiping off the excess from the applicator brush & only getting product on the "ledge" near your bottom eyelashes. Let it dry thoroughly. If it touches the wetness of your actual eyeball it will not only smear, but most likely sting. The eyeliner I used is no longer available. I don't know if this would work with the current liquid &gel eyeliners on the market, but if it's wp, I don't see why not.
